怎么用vb随机生成1~10000的10000个数,在按1~1000 1001~2000 2001~3000 9001~1

学习 时间:2026-04-04 20:01:34 阅读:1884
怎么用vb随机生成1~10000的10000个数,在按1~1000 1001~2000 2001~3000 9001~10000分类?怎么用vb随机生成1~10000的10000个数,在按1~1000 1001~2000 2001~3000.9001~10000分类?这样写Private Sub Command1_Click()ClsDim a(100)Dim n(10)Dim s(10)For i = 1 To 100a(i) = Int(Rnd() * 100)k = Int(a(i) / 10) + 1n(k) = n(k) + 1s(k) = s(k) + a(i)NextFor i = 1 To 10Print n(i),NextPrintFor i = 1 To 10Print s(i),NextPrintFor i = 1 To 10Print s(i) / n(k),NextPrintPrintFor i = 1 To 100Print a(i),If i Mod 10 = 0 ThenPrintEnd IfNextPrintPrint k,s(k),n(k)End Sub我刚知道

最佳回答

寒冷的冬天

快乐的魔镜

2026-04-04 20:01:34

'在窗体上画两个列表框(ListBox),一个按钮(CommandButton)'粘贴以下代码'单击List1里的范围,在List2里列出该分类的所有数据Dim Num(1 To 10000) As IntegerPrivate Sub Command1_Click()List1。ClearList2。ClearOn Error Resume NextFor i = 1 To 10000RandomizeNum(i) = Int(10000 * Rnd)NextFor i = 0 To 9List1。AddItem i * 1000 + 1 & " & (i + 1) * 1000NextFor i = 1 To 10000If Num(i) >= 1 And Num(i) = List1。ListIndex * 1000 + 1 And Num(i)

最新回答共有2条回答

  • 精明的自行车
    回复
    2026-04-04 20:01:34

    '在窗体上画两个列表框(ListBox),一个按钮(CommandButton)'粘贴以下代码'单击List1里的范围,在List2里列出该分类的所有数据Dim Num(1 To 10000) As IntegerPrivate Sub Command1_Click()List1。ClearList2。ClearOn Error Resume NextFor i = 1 To 10000RandomizeNum(i) = Int(10000 * Rnd)NextFor i = 0 To 9List1。AddItem i * 1000 + 1 & " & (i + 1) * 1000NextFor i = 1 To 10000If Num(i) >= 1 And Num(i) = List1。ListIndex * 1000 + 1 And Num(i)

上一篇 "鳖三"啥意思?

下一篇 met the wrong person at the right time is a kind